GRY-Online.pl --> Archiwum Forum

Proszę o przetłumaczenie tematu projektu na język ludzki

05.01.2009
16:20
smile
[1]

EartH [ Pretorianin ]

Proszę o przetłumaczenie tematu projektu na język ludzki

Zaprogramować generator podzbiorów zbioru. Użyć go do wyznaczania rozwiązania problemu szeregowania zadań ze zbioru N=‹1,2,…,n› na jednej maszynie z kryterium ważonej sumy spóźnień zadań. Wykorzystywany do tego celu jest schemat programowania dynamicznego (PD) dany w postaci wzoru rekurencyjnego

<wzór, nie udało się skopiować>

gdzie F(0)=0, zaś fk(t)=wk max‹0, t-dk), wielkość wk jest daną wagą, zaś dk danym pożądanym terminem zakończenia. Poszukiwana jest wartość F(N) . Dla tego zagadnienia zaprogramować również algorytm zachłanny szeregujący zadania według niemalejących wartości dk . Przeprowadzić eksperyment komputerowy w celu estymacji funkcji złożoności obliczeniowej dla każdego z algorytmów. Estymować odpowiednie parametry funkcji przy pomocy Excel’a metodą najmniejszych kwadratów z użyciem modułu Solver. Zestawić wykresy i porównać średni i pesymistyczny czas działania w funkcji długości danych ciągu wejściowego. Ocenić wartości błędu algorytmu zachłannego względem wartości optymalnej dostarczonej przez PD.

05.01.2009
16:27
[2]

EartH [ Pretorianin ]

i czy można to podciągnąć pod problem komiwojażera??

05.01.2009
16:37
[3]

Moby7777 [ Generaďż˝ ]

Po pierwsze, bez wzoru to trochę ciężko odpowiedzieć na pytanie, czy można to podciągnąć pod problem komiwojażera. Prawdopodobnie, ale nie chce mi się na siłę nad tym teraz zastanawiać.

Po drugie, z treści zadania wnioskuję, że jesteś około 2-3 roku studiów informatyki. Jeśli nie rozumiesz polecenia to jak niby chcesz je rozwiązać?

Co do treści jednak, masz do czynienia z klasycznym problemem szeregowania zadań (z tego co pamiętam to problem klasy NP), dalej: przegląd zupełny to prosta sprawa - ot brute force... Po drodze jeszcze zabawa z miarami ocen złożoności algorytmów. Od diabła algorytmiki i w sumie nie tak znowu łatwej matematyki. Jak nie rozumiesz treści to szczerze życzę Ci powodzenia w realizacji projektu w ciągu najbliższych dwóch tygodni. :)

Tak czy inaczej może przyda Ci się część materiałów z tego serwera: ftp://sith.ict.pwr.wroc.pl/ . Jest to ftp z materiałami dla studentów informatyki W-4 na PWr... konkretnie to ekipa dr Lichtensteina i okoliczne (kto ma wiedzieć ten wie, o kogo chodzi :P), która prowadzi zajęcia z tych dziedzin. Szukaj takich przedmiotów jak Teoretyczne Podstawy Informatyki czy Projektowanie Efektywnych Algorytmów... tak to się nazywało u mnie. Sam możesz szukać jakiejkolwiek teorii z zakresu informatyki.

© 2000-2024 GRY-OnLine S.A.